chiark / gitweb /
generate: Avoid $err_file undefined warning during startup
[subdirmk.git] / generate
index ad8c9eadecf8ae1df38183cdb8e010cd53fff865..01c123e1c5c45b67af8d1c60c2b76870a40c3113 100755 (executable)
--- a/generate
+++ b/generate
@@ -187,7 +187,9 @@ our %warn_unk;
 
 sub err ($) {
     my ($m) = @_;
-    die "subdirmk: ${err_file}:$.: $m\n";
+    die defined $err_file
+       ? "subdirmk: ${err_file}:$.: $m\n"
+       : "subdirmk: $m\n";
 }
 
 sub wrncore ($$) {